Texans searching for health coverage have quickly developed strong opinions of the Healthy Texas insurance program that leverages public and private funds for the payment of health insurance claims, rather than providing a premium subsidy. It is a great program for some but inappropriate for others. Another article titles "Pros and Cons of Health Texas" covers these issues in more detail.
